The BURO Impact Awards celebrates the creativity, originality, passion, and accomplishments of Malaysia’s trailblazing talents. Ahead, we delve into conversation with our Beauty Creator of the Year, Lucas Lau.

As soon as the camera light beams a vivid red, Lucas Lau transforms. He’s a natural in front of the lens, posing confidently with every click of the shutter. There’s no need to give him any direction—he knows his angles. And, in what must be record time, we’ve got the shot.

It’s this ineffable star quality that has earned Lau his title as our ‘Beauty Creator of the Year’. He’s been making his rounds as a regular at Fashion Week and as a collaborator of high-profile brands like Gentle Monster and Tommy Hilfiger. And, with his own content, he’s always got a finger on the pulse of the next big thing. As far as we can see, he’s self-assured, industry-savvy, and charismatic.

But, as soon as the cameras turn off, something shifts and Lau’s bravado drops. Suddenly, he is soft-spoken and shy; nothing like his social persona. While prepping for the next section, he agonises over having to articulate himself on video. Then, once again, when the cameras start rolling, he’s smooth-talking and eloquence galore. It’s an interesting dichotomy that he has going for him. In fact, it’s almost jarring to watch Lau go from perfectly poised and effortlessly cool to reserved and bashful in a matter of seconds. Jarring, but impressive nonetheless.

TONGUE TIED

“Talking has never been my strong suit,” he admits. “I’m so bad at talking. I’m just very introverted and it has always been a little hard for me.” At first, it’s hard to believe. But, after sifting through his content, you’ll quickly realise that the talking heads and voiceovers are few and far between. We almost can’t believe we’ve never noticed, but once you throw in the frills of his fast-paced editing, his clever transitions and his succinct, gripping creative concepts, it’s clear that words were never necessary. His talent does all the talking for him.

Still, though, communication is a huge part of being an influencer, with attending events and networking being a key part of the job. So, why pursue a career that revolves so heavily around communication as an introvert? Well, as Lau puts it, creating content has always just come naturally. “I did not start out with the goal of becoming an influencer,” he admits. Really, posting was just a means of expressing himself through his makeup and style. It was only as the years progressed that Lau eventually found his footing and shaped a distinct brand for himself.

In particular, K-pop remains a huge influence on his work, including the subculture’s playful fashion and beauty trends. “They always have the best makeup, best outfits, and best aesthetics,” Lau enthuses. His signature style doesn’t just lean into the pretty, either—he’s always been one to experiment with his look, giving him the distinct edge that has set him apart from the crowd. “My style has evolved over time, but I’ve experimented with it since I was a kid. Growing up, people would always look at me weird—even my parents would raise eyebrows at my outfit choices—but it never stopped me,” he laughs. At the end of the day, his style is fluid: “How I feel affects how I want to dress, so my look changes from day to day.”

THE RISE AND RISE

From there, the success simply followed. After all, when you’re as talented as Lau is, it’s hard not to garner an audience. Years after his first Instagram post, he has grown a platform of over 280,000 followers on Instagram, and more than 769,000 on TikTok, earning him a place as a standout face on the local beauty scene. “Honestly, I’m still trying to wrap my head around how this is my career!” he gawks. “I’m very grateful and it is still mind-blowing.”

There is no doubt that where trailblazers lead, others look to follow. When asked for his best advice for aspiring beauty creators, he’s got some sage advice in tow. “There’s no set formula for success,” he confesses. “I’m just doing what I love and hoping for the best.” That said, in his experience, the key to success in the industry is patience and perseverance. “Numbers tend to determine your standing in this industry, so there is this pressure to constantly step it up and deliver better and better content. This can be a really great motivator, but it’s also really stressful,” he continues. “At the end of the day, you can’t control your likes or your following, but you should continue to push yourself. You should just have fun with it, leaning into your inspirations and rolling with wherever it takes you.”

Though he may not have all the answers for aspiring creators, Lau stands as proof that following your instincts and showing up authentically will take you far. Ultimately, Lau being among our 2024 winners seems like an obvious choice. But, for him, it’s surreal: “I’ve never won an award of this scale, and to be recognised as the ‘Beauty Creator of the Year’ means so much to me,” he says. “It’s like people finally understand my art.”

BEYOND BEAUTY

“I still have no long-term goals yet,” he laughs, but the creative gears are clearly turning. Lau has already put into action his biggest pivot yet—an unprecedented move into the bar industry. Just last month, he opened the doors to Duck Duck Bar, a nightlife spot nestled in the heart of Old Klang Road. It’s certainly a big departure from the beauty business, but he seems up for the challenge. Wherever his ventures may lead, all eyes are on him.
